Comparative feeding behaviour and niche organization in a Mediterranean duck community

Abstract

Feeding behaviour of the Marbled Teal, Marmaronetta angustirostris, Mallard, Anas platyrhynchos, Garganey, Anas querquedula, and Ferruginous Duck, Aythya nyroca, in the Göksu Delta, Turkey, was compared from 10 July to 6 August 1995. Almost all individuals observed were postbreeding adults and juveniles. Marbled Teal fed closest to the surface (mean depth within the water column 8.4 cm), chiefly by bill dipping (66%) and gleaning (14%). Garganey fed at a mean depth of 9.1 cm, mainly by bill dipping (57%) and neck dipping (35%). Mallards fed at greater depths (mean 31.8 cm), mainly by upending (tipping 46%) and neck dipping (41%). Ferruginous Ducks fed at the greatest depths (mean 38.4 cm), chiefly by diving (76%). Marbled Teal moved most frequently between feeding events and Mallards moved least frequently. As in previous studies of dabbling ducks, the largest species (Mallard) upended more and fed deeper in the water column. However, Mallards used shallower microhabitats than smaller dabbling ducks. Dabbling and diving duck guilds were not discernible in either horizontal (feeding habitat) or vertical (feeding behaviour) niche dimensions, and the Mallard and Ferruginous Duck were related in both dimensions. Niche overlaps between species pairs along the two dimensions were negatively correlated (r = -0.71, P = 0.12), supporting niche complementarity.
